In this week's Practical Parsha Podcast Rabbi Kohn learns from the silence of Aharon Hakohen(Aron the High Priest) about accepting the will of Hashem(G-D). How the key to having happiness is accepting the will of G-D and recognizing that instinctively it is for our good. He also discusses kosher and how "you are what you eat" both physically and spiritually. Subscribe to The Practical Parsha Podcast.
